This is a lite adventure game with puzzles and items you have to find for certain characters.

The dialogue exchange is quick with not a lot of reading. The voice overs and sound effects are excellent and I had to laugh at the hotel owner who sounded a lot like the comedian Norm MacDonald. This is a quick and easy game and it moved right along. There are only four locations involved, but you'll need the map to move to those locations. Hints are extremely helpful and re-charge quickly. You have a choice of playing in Easy or Advanced Mode. I played in Easy mode so I could get through the game with no frustration. As a mere mortal, you'll need your wits to survive this surreal misadventure, which pokes fun at the ridiculous level to which the vampire genre has been taken of late.

The SCO part of it generally means you'll be finding several of one type of object scattered among a few areas where you zoom in from the main area. These objects are used to repair items, satisfy NPC requests, advance the plot, etc. There are also plenty of puzzles—none difficult—including a jigsaw, pipe connection, memorize and choose the correct pattern, move tokens to match the background, etc. This is a perfect game for beginners to the adventure genre. It is not your typical "rescue your girlfriend from the fiendish vampire" story - but a rather silly take on the current sad state of the vampire genre. I thought the references and hidden complaints were quite intelligent - but if you are not a genre buff or share the same kind of weird humour you might just find this game and story incredibly silly and dumb.

The characters you encounter are a combination of walking stereotypes - so beware if you don't like that sort of humour. The worst mistake you can make when buying this game is to expect something scary or sinister: After all this games features a vampiric version of the teletubbies which is something some might find very terrifiying.
